4pieces of white fishI used flounder but you could also use basa, tilapia, or cod. Any white fish will work.
½cupalfredo sauceI used jarred
½cupItalian bread crumbs
½teaspoonsaltor to taste
¼teaspoonpepperor to taste
Instructions
Begin by preheating your oven to 325° F and lining a baking sheet with parchment paper (not wax paper). Next, add salt and pepper to your fish.
Next, add about one tablespoon of alfredo sauce to each fish.
Cover in Italian breadcrumbsthen bake at 325° F for about 15 to 20 minutes or until the fish reaches an internal temperature of 165° F. Baking time will depend on how thin or thick your fish is cut.
